A Cluj was caught by ANAF with undeclared revenues of 172 million lei, the largest case ever discovered in individuals. In total, three people from Cluj hid 337 million lei.

ANAF registered a record in the second quarter in control of natural persons with big assets, after verifying and discovered, in Cluj-Napoca county, people with revenues and over 100 million lei for which the related taxes were not paid, according to profit.ro.
The most shocking case is that of a Cluj in which ANAF identified, following the control, revenues of 172 million lei.
Only three people from Cluj, ANAF found total non-declared revenues of 337 million lei and has now established 93 million lei.
For comparison, in the first quarter of the year, the biggest case found was that of a Bucharestian from Sector 4, with undeclared revenues of 7.5 million lei.

The second case as a dimension in the second quarter is also from Cluj, with 130.7 Miloons lei undeclared income, while the third, also from Cluj, is 34.4 million lei undeclared revenues.
The three cases from Cluj have climbed to a record level the results of the direction that deals with the control of the incomes of the natural persons.
The number of controls was in the second quarter of 167, compared to 132 in the first quarter of this year, and the number of tax decisions of 41, compared to 53.
The revenues found in addition to controls, however, were 398 million lei (337 lei being only the three cases from Cluj), compared to 81.5 million lei in the first three months of the year. Overall, ANAF established tax receivables of 167.3 million lei.
ANAF established the three Clujians 93 million lei of payment, of which 39.3 million lei are accessories (interest and penalties).
